Step-by-step explanation:
To find the vertices for a dilation with center (0,0) and a scale factor of 4, we need to multiply the x and y coordinates of each vertex by the scale factor. Let's go through each vertex:
- Vertex A: (-3,1) → (4*(-3), 4*1) = (-12, 4)
- Vertex B: (4,-3) → (4*4, 4*(-3)) = (16, -12)
- Vertex C: (2,3) → (4*2, 4*3) = (8, 12)
- Vertex D: (-1,4) → (4*(-1), 4*4) = (-4, 16)
So, the vertices for the dilation with center (0,0) and a scale factor of 4 are: A (-12, 4), B (16, -12), C (8, 12), and D (-4, 16).
